Have you ever browsed the implementation of FileStream and checked subclasses and friends?
Well, I made a cleaner implementation at the side with - a simple File object that is a sequential File as we all know - a binary File stream on top of it that is composable with Zn encoders and other decorators - a new interface to access Stdio streams Stdio stdin. Stdio stdout. ... All that with tests and comments. https://pharo.fogbugz.com/f/cases/15486/Refactor-File-Package Now, the system still has tons of references to the following classes FileStream -> 127 StandardFileStream -> 24 MultiByteFileStream -> 9 Most of them should be easily replaceable. Others may require wrapping the binary file stream provided by a file with a Zn encoder or similar.
